Now let's shift gears to our Weather Playbook segment. Today I want to talk about wind shear. Wind shear is when wind speed or direction changes at different altitudes in the atmosphere. Think of it like this: imagine the atmosphere as layers of water, and each layer is moving in a slightly different direction. When these layers slide past each other at different speeds, that's wind shear. It's super important for meteorologists like me to monitor because wind shear can either tear apart developing thunderstorms or actually help them intensify. Have you ever wondered why northeast winds tend to bring us so much moisture and instability here in Jacksonville? It's all about wind shear and atmospheric lift! When wind comes from the northeast and travels across the Atlantic, it picks up tremendous amounts of moisture. When that air mass reaches our coastline and encounters slightly warmer air, it's forced upward, and boom—that's where your showers and storms develop.
